👶 Birth Records

Birth Certificates in Mayagüez

Mayagüez residents obtain birth certificates through the Registro Demográfico, the Puerto Rico vital records system. Children born at Hospital Dr. Ramón Emeterio Betances or Hospital San Antonio require certified birth certificates for school enrollment, passport applications for travel to the mainland, and university admission to institutions like UPRM. The demographic registry maintains comprehensive records for all births occurring within the municipality. Processing times vary but expedited service is available for urgent travel or immigration needs affecting the substantial population with family connections throughout the United States.

🕊️ Death Records

Death Certificates in Mayagüez

Death certificates for Mayagüez residents are processed through the local Registro Demográfico office. Families often need multiple copies for insurance claims, social security benefits, property transfers, and immigration proceedings. The documentation is essential for resolving estates and accessing survivor benefits for the many families with members living both on the island and mainland.

📋 Ordering Process

How to Order in Mayagüez

The Mayagüez Registro Demográfico is located in the government center downtown, accessible via Carretera 2 and local públicos. Office hours are typically Monday through Friday, 8:00 AM to 4:00 PM, with extended hours during peak seasons. Parking is available in nearby municipal lots and along designated street areas. The office accepts cash payments in US dollars and some major credit cards. Many transactions can also be initiated online through the Puerto Rico government portal, with documents mailed to your Mayagüez address.

What languages are available at the Mayagüez vital records office?

Services in Mayagüez are provided in both Spanish and English, reflecting Puerto Rico’s bilingual status. Staff can assist with both local residents and visitors from the mainland United States who may need documentation services.

Can I get apostilled documents for international use from Mayagüez?

While vital records are issued locally in Mayagüez, apostille services for international document authentication are typically handled through the Puerto Rico Department of State in San Juan. However, staff can provide guidance on the apostille process for documents that will be used abroad.

What if I need a vital record from someone who lived in Mayagüez but died on the mainland?

If a former Mayagüez resident died in one of the mainland states, you’ll need to contact that state’s vital records office for the death certificate. However, birth and marriage records from when they lived in Mayagüez would still be available through the local registry.
